Protein in Chicken

Chicken, a staple ingredient in Chicken Alfredo, is renowned for its high protein content. A single 3-ounce serving of cooked chicken breast provides approximately 26 grams of protein, making it an excellent source of this essential macronutrient. Protein plays a crucial role in building and repairing tissues, producing enzymes, and supporting a healthy immune system.

Protein in Alfredo Sauce

The creamy Alfredo sauce that envelops the chicken is typically prepared using butter, heavy cream, and Parmesan cheese. While these ingredients do not contribute significant amounts of protein, the addition of chicken significantly boosts the overall protein content of the dish.

Nutritional Profile of Chicken Alfredo

A typical serving of Chicken Alfredo contains approximately:

  • Calories: 500-600
  • Fat: 30-40 grams
  • Protein: 30-40 grams
  • Carbohydrates: 40-50 grams

How Much Protein is in Chicken Alfredo?

The exact amount of protein in Chicken Alfredo depends on the serving size and the specific recipe used. However, a typical serving of 1 cup of Chicken Alfredo can provide approximately 30-40 grams of protein.

Is Chicken Alfredo a Good Source of Protein?

Yes, Chicken Alfredo can be considered a good source of protein, especially for those looking to increase their protein intake. With a protein content of 30-40 grams per serving, it provides a substantial amount of this essential nutrient.

Considerations for Protein Intake

While Chicken Alfredo can be a good source of protein, it is important to consider the overall nutritional profile of the dish. The high fat and calorie content may not be suitable for those following a low-fat or weight-loss diet.

Additionally, individuals with lactose intolerance may experience digestive discomfort after consuming Chicken Alfredo due to the presence of heavy cream.

Healthy Ways to Enjoy Chicken Alfredo

To enjoy Chicken Alfredo while minimizing the potential negative effects, consider these tips:

  • Choose lean chicken: Opt for grilled or roasted chicken instead of fried chicken to reduce fat content.
  • Use low-fat milk: Substitute heavy cream with low-fat or skim milk to reduce calorie intake.
  • Reduce portion size: Stick to a reasonable serving size to prevent overconsumption of calories and fat.
  • Add vegetables: Include broccoli, spinach, or mushrooms to increase nutrient density and fiber content.
